Biden administration dropping plan to ban menthol cigarettes: report
- President Joe Biden's administration has indefinitely delayed a plan to ban menthol cigarettes to consider more feedback, potentially avoiding backlash from Black voters in November.
- Health and Human Services Secretary Xavier Becerra stated, "There are still more conversations to have," indicating the need for further discussion before implementing the ban.
- The delay is a setback for the Food and Drug Administration officials who drafted the ban to prevent numerous smoking-related deaths over 40 years.
